Geological Sciences Department Now Called Earth and Planetary Sciences


The department of geological sciences in the Northwestern University Weinberg College of Arts and Sciences has changed its name to the department of Earth and planetary sciences.

By Megan Fellman

EVANSTON, Ill. --- The department of geological sciences in the Northwestern University Weinberg College of Arts and Sciences has changed its name to the department of Earth and planetary sciences to better reflect the scientific scope of the department as well as its degree programs, including a recent expansion of undergraduate offerings.

During the last few years, enough significant changes occurred within the department -- in faculty composition, leadership, undergraduate and graduate programs, and the research directions being pursued by department members -- that a more descriptive name was needed.

“We feel this title is more easily understood than 'geological sciences' and will be attractive to undergraduates,” said department chair Bradley Sageman. “Also, we have a number of researchers who study the other planets, as well as the Earth, and that is conveyed in the new name. Planetary science is integral to our mission, in part because of our strength in geophysics, but also because knowledge of the behavior of other planets deeply informs our basic understanding of the Earth system's behavior.”
